How much do recovery center j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for recovery center in Indiana is $17.03,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.62 and $18.32 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a Recovery Center?

A Recovery Center is a specialized facility that provides support and treatment for individuals recovering from substance abuse, addiction, or mental health issues. These centers offer a range of services, such as medical detox, counseling, therapy, and aftercare planning to help clients achieve and maintain sobriety. Recovery Centers often create personalized treatment plans, including both inpatient and outpatient options, to address the unique needs of each person. Their goal is to support clients in rebuilding their lives and achieving long-term recovery.

What are some common challenges faced by staff working in a recovery center, and how can they be addressed?

Staff in recovery centers often encounter challenges such as managing high-stress situations, supporting clients with complex needs, and maintaining clear boundaries while building trust. Team members may also face emotional fatigue due to the nature of addiction recovery work. These challenges can be addressed through ongoing training, strong peer support, regular supervision, and promoting a collaborative work environment where staff can share experiences and coping strategies. Emphasizing self-care and professional development helps ensure staff are resilient and effective in their roles.

Director of Nursing (RN)
Location: Bloomington IN
Employment Type: Full-time Exempt
Reports To: Medical Director / Chief Administrative Officer
https://bocarecoverycenter.com/
About Boca Recovery Center
Founded in 2016, Boca Recovery Center is a nationally recognized addiction treatment provider specializing in substance use disorders and co-occurring mental health conditions. With locations in Florida, New Jersey, Indiana, and Massachusetts; we deliver evidence-based clinical care in a supportive, structured environment. Our team is committed to providing trauma-informed, client-centered services that promote lasting recovery.
Overview:
Boca Recovery Center is seeking an experienced and compassionate Director of Nursing (RN) to oversee our medical services within a behavioral healthcare setting. This role is responsible for ensuring the highest standard of care, maintaining regulatory compliance, and managing infection control protocols. The ideal candidate is a strong leader with a background in residential detox and the ability to manage a dynamic clinical team.
Key Responsibilities:
  • Oversee and coordinate all medical care for clients in accordance with best practices and agency standards.
  • Supervise nursing staff (RNs, LPNs, CNAs), providing leadership, mentorship, and performance oversight.
  • Serve as the Infection Control Designee, responsible for tracking infections, reporting incidents, and staff training.
  • Ensure timely, thorough, and accurate clinical documentation per state, federal, and insurance guidelines.
  • Collaborate closely with the Director of Operations and Clinical Director to support integrated care.
  • Lead weekly and as-needed meetings with medical and clinical staff to review patient care and team updates.
  • Participate in audits, quality assurance, and compliance initiatives to meet Joint Commission and other accrediting body standards.
  • Develop and implement policies and procedures related to nursing care, infection control, and emergency preparedness.
  • Engage with patients, family members, and interdisciplinary teams to promote transparency and quality care.
  • Maintain effective relationships with external providers and ancillary services such as pharmacy and dietary support.

Requirements
  • Education: RN degree from an accredited nursing program.
  • Experience: Minimum 2-3 years in a Director of Nursing or nursing leadership role. Residential detox experience required.
  • Licensure: Active and unrestricted RN license in the state of employment.
  • Knowledge of: ASAM criteria, The Joint Commission, DEA, and SAMHSA OTP regulations.

Skills & Abilities:
  • Strong leadership, organizational, and time-management skills.
  • Proven ability to supervise and manage multidisciplinary clinical teams.
  • Skilled in prioritizing and managing multiple clinical and administrative tasks.
  • Proficient in EMR documentation and healthcare compliance.
  • Experience in infection control surveillance and education.
  • Clear and effective communicator across all levels of staff and client interaction.
  • Ability to work independently while maintaining a team-oriented approach.

Additional Requirements:
  • Must pass local and national background checks.
  • Must be comfortable working with adults in a behavioral health and detox setting.
  • Physical ability to perform tasks such as lifting, standing, and walking for extended periods.

Work Environment:
  • Primarily indoor, temperature-controlled setting.
  • May involve moderate lifting (20-50 lbs), and routine use of computers, phones, and medical equipment.
  • Exposure to infectious diseases and other common healthcare environment hazards.
